For example, you can create names like "MPG" (miles per gallon) and "CPG" (cost per gallon) with and assign fixed values: Then you can use these names anywhere you like in formulas, and update their value in one central location. Users can't sort ranges that contain locked cells on a protected worksheet, regardless of this setting. To verify that the names are correct, click Check Names. To solve the problem, we need to unprotect the worksheets. Our videos are quick, clean, and to the point, so you can learn Excel in less time, and easily review key topics when needed. How to get the name of a range referenced by a drop down list in excel VBA, Convert named range scope from Worksheet to Workbook by overwriting only works for some named ranges, Replacing broken pins/legs on a DIP IC package. The password is optional. This unlocks all the cells on the worksheet when you protect the worksheet. Go to the xl folder in the zip structure and open workbook.xml in Wordpad or a similar text editor. I earn a small commission if you buy any products using my affiliate links to Amazon. Local scope means a name is works only on the sheet it was created on. Important: make sure the active cell is at the correct location before creating the name. The name manager delete button will grey out for some excel settings. Created on March 31, 2011 Names greyed out in Name Manager? Note that the Allow Users to Edit Ranges command button is grayed out and unavailable if the worksheet is currently protected. To delete the name, select the Delete button above the list window. Named ranges are one of these crusty old features in Excel that few users understand. To edit the name, select the Edit button to open the Edit Name dialog box. You can also click the Collapse Dialog button, select the range in the worksheet, and then click the Collapse Dialog button again to return to the dialog box. You'll find all newly created names in the drop down menu next to the name box: With names created, you can use them in formulas like this. Table1), but you can rename the table as you like. So, we need to delete the name ranges, but several times the name manager delete option greyed out. In the Scope dropdown, set the name's scope. But while deleting those ranges sometimes the delete button is greyed out or inactive. Names can't contain spaces and most punctuation characters. Named ranges make it easier to use and identify data when creating charts, and in formulas such as: Additionally, since a named range does not change when a formula is copied to other cells, it provides an alternative to using absolute cell references in formulas. On the Review tab, in the Changes group, click Allow Users to Edit Ranges. Resizing a named range deletes the range's Name structure. edit "refers to"), or click the button at right and select a new range. Select OK to return to the worksheet. Faster way to get Named Range of Excel Cell in VBA. However, as a workaround, you can delete and recreate a name with the desired scope. These answers were helpful in solving a similar issue while trying to define a named range with Workbook scope. Make sure that you choose a password that is easy to remember, because if you lose the password, you won't have access to the protected elements on the worksheet. 4. The scope of an existing name cannot be changed using the edit options. Note: If you have formulas that refer to named ranges, you may want to update the formulas first before removing names. This article explains how to define and edit names for ranges in Excel for Microsoft 365, Excel 2019, 2016, 2013, and 2010. The original question seems clear to me: "For example, 'testName' refers to 'sheet1'!A1:B2 with scope Workbook. browser, text editor, etc.). Tooverride this behavior, add the sheet name when defining the name: Global scope means a name will work anywhere in a workbook. Our videos are quick, clean, and to the point, so you can learn Excel in less time, and easily review key topics when needed. That sums up our guide for fixing the name manager delete option if it's greyed out on Microsoft Excel. The Filter button in the Name Manager makes it easy to: The filtered list is displayed in the list window in the Name Manager. window.__mirage2 = {petok:"RCd5yJV3Rtg1.gnW..76Vx9RRtQ_G6dtsqino0H8i7M-86400-0"}; They help me get formulas working faster. Changing any of the options in the Format Cells or Conditional Formatting dialog boxes. In the window containing the list of names, select the name to be deleted or edited. Change the reference in the Refers to box and click OK. Click the Close button to close the Name . Making changes to graphic objects including shapes, text boxes, and controls unless you unlock the objects before you protect the chart sheet. Below,the range G4:G8 is named "statuslist", then apply data validation with a List linked like this: The result is a dropdown menu in column E that only allows values in the named range: Names ranges are extremely useful when they automatically adjust to new data in a worksheet. Named ranges are found in the definedName tags. Now, you can choose the cells you specifically want to lock. Our goal is to help you work faster in Excel. Click OK then Done to confirm the amendments. Just click to open. For me it works that when I create new Name tag for the same range from the Name Manager it gives me the option to change scope ;) workbook comes as default and can be changed to any of the available sheets. Connect and share knowledge within a single location that is structured and easy to search. They're also useful for data validation, hyperlinks, and dynamic ranges. For example, you might use a global named range a tax rate assumption used in several worksheets. If you want to change several names at once from global to local, sometimes it makes sense to copy the sheet that contains the names. Easily insert advanced charts. Always save your worksheet before removing named ranges in case you haveproblems and need to revert to the original. The issue I am experiencing is that I can not press the 'delete' button. Example of dynamic range formula with INDEX, Example of dynamic range formula with OFFSET, Names must begin with a letter, an underscore (_), or a backslash (\). This time, on the Protection tab, checkthe Locked box and then click OK. For example, consider this worksheet with data on planets in our solar system. When you release the mouse, the range will be selected. 3. Learn Excel in Excel A complete Excel tutorial based entirely inside an Excel spreadsheet. Click OK then Done to confirm the amendments. for me is to use the Names Collection which is relative to the whole Workbook! The workbook is not protected. I added some additional lines of code to JS20'07'11's previous Makro to make sure that the name of the sheet's Named Ranges isn't already a name of the workbook's Named Ranges. This dialog box is opened using the Define Name option located in the middle of the Formulas tab of the ribbon. Essential VBA Add-in Generate code from scratch, insert ready-to-use code fragments. This is Sabrina Ayon. You must have JavaScript enabled to use this form. In the Create Names from Selection dialog box, select the checkbox (es) depending on the location of your row/column header. Those buttons are grayed out. is there a way to PDF range of worksheets in Excel between two specific tabs using VBA? Forums Question Forums I wish to remove the name assigned but not the actual range of referenced cells. When I create a named range through the Name Manager, I'm given the option of specifying Workbook or [worksheet name] scope. In the Title box, type the name for the range that you want to unlock. Named ranges are found in the definedName tags. //